Lagos CP Pledges To Track Down Council Chairman’s Kidnappers

by Our Reporter

Mr Umar Manko, the Commissioner of Police  in Lagos State, has pledged not to rest until those who kidnapped Mr Kehinde Bamigbetan, the Ejigbo Local Government Chairman, were fished out.

ASP Damasus Ozoani, the deputy police spokesman at the state command, stated this in an interview with the News Agency of Nigeria (NAN) on Tuesday in Lagos.

Ozoani said that information received by the police indicated that the local government chairman was kidnapped around 11p.m. on Monday.

Ozoani  said the police were making efforts to unravel the circumstance surrounding  Bamigbetan’s abduction, adding that they would try their best to rescued him.

“The police are investigating the matter; we do not want to do our investigations on the pages of newspapers in order not to jeopardise investigators’ work,” he added.

“We do not have the identity of the kidnappers and the driver of the vehicle used for the kidnap took to his heel.’’

Meanwhile, sources close to the state government alleged that the suspected kidnappers had  demanded 1 million dollars in ransom for his release.
